YY_BUFFER_STATE ao_scan_buffer ( char *  base,
yy_size_t  size 
)

Setup the input buffer state to scan directly from a user-specified character buffer.

Parameters:
base the character buffer
size the size in bytes of the character buffer
Returns:
the newly allocated buffer state object.

References ao_switch_to_buffer(), aoalloc(), yy_buffer_state::yy_at_bol, yy_buffer_state::yy_buf_pos, yy_buffer_state::yy_buf_size, YY_BUFFER_NEW, yy_buffer_state::yy_buffer_status, yy_buffer_state::yy_ch_buf, YY_END_OF_BUFFER_CHAR, YY_FATAL_ERROR, yy_buffer_state::yy_fill_buffer, yy_buffer_state::yy_input_file, yy_buffer_state::yy_is_interactive, yy_buffer_state::yy_is_our_buffer, and yy_buffer_state::yy_n_chars.

Referenced by ao_scan_bytes().

YY_BUFFER_STATE ao_scan_bytes ( yyconst char *  yybytes,
int  _yybytes_len 
)

Setup the input buffer state to scan the given bytes. The next call to aolex() will scan from a copy of bytes.

Parameters:
yybytes the byte buffer to scan
_yybytes_len the number of bytes in the buffer pointed to by bytes.
Returns:
the newly allocated buffer state object.

References ao_scan_buffer(), aoalloc(), n, YY_END_OF_BUFFER_CHAR, YY_FATAL_ERROR, and yy_buffer_state::yy_is_our_buffer.

Referenced by ao_scan_string().

YY_BUFFER_STATE ao_scan_string ( yyconst char *  yystr  ) 

Setup the input buffer state to scan a string. The next call to aolex() will scan from a copy of str.

Parameters:
yystr a NUL-terminated string to scan
Returns:
the newly allocated buffer state object.
Note:
If you want to scan bytes that may contain NUL values, then use ao_scan_bytes() instead.
